Scope and content

Rough and neat versions of minutes occur throughout.

Spine reads 'October 1755 to July 1763'.

Front cover reads 'Minute Book Begining October 7th [illegible]'.

Inserted into volume is 1 document:

folio 10r: undated note reading 'Charles Hitch 1st Divid[en]d - of 40d - 19th Dec - 1755 Lib. H fo:330 May 2 1759 - £20'

Physical characteristics and technical requirements

Front board detached from spine and attached only by the pocket, back end of front pocket exposed; spine binding significantly loose and buckled at top and bottom; front and back boards stained and buckled; loose piece of folio 88r corner inserted at folio 88r; significant ink stains on folios 260v-261r.

Existence and location of copies

A microfilm copy is on reel 46, 'Records of the Stationers' Company 1554-1920: 115 Reels of Microfilm with Printed Guide', published by Chadwyck-Healy Ltd (1989)

Related units of description

The Court minutes of which these are drafts are contained in TSC/B/02/09 [Court Book L]
